RoboCopy

Robocopy is a free file copy tool that is included with the Microsoft Windows operating system. It allows one to construct complicated instructions to move, or copy files.

  • High Performance
    RoboCopy is designed for efficient and fast file copy operations, making it suitable for copying large volumes of data quickly.
  • Resumable Transfers
    It can resume file transfers after interruptions, reducing the need to restart the copy operation from scratch.
  • Advanced File Selection
    Supports complex file selection criteria, such as filtering by file size, attributes, and last modified date.
  • Mirroring Capabilities
    Can mirror entire directories, ensuring source and destination directories are kept in sync.
  • Logging and Reporting
    RoboCopy provides detailed logs and reports of copy operations, which is useful for auditing and troubleshooting.
  • Multi-threading
    Supports multi-threaded file copying, allowing parallel transfer of multiple files to improve performance.
  • Robust Error Handling
    Offers robust error handling and retry mechanisms, ensuring higher reliability in copy operations.
  • Access Control Compliance
    Preserves file and folder permissions (ACLs), ownership, and attributes, ensuring compliance with access control policies.

Possible disadvantages

  • Complex Syntax
    The command-line interface can be complex and intimidating for users who are not familiar with command-line operations.
  • No Native GUI
    RoboCopy does not include a graphical user interface (GUI), which may make it less accessible for some users.
  • Overhead for Small Files
    There can be considerable overhead when copying a large number of small files, which may reduce overall performance.
  • Limited Real-Time Monitoring
    Does not offer real-time monitoring or progress indicators in the way that some modern copying tools provide.
  • Potential Data Loss
    Incorrect usage of certain switches (e.g., /MIR) can result in unintended data loss, making it necessary to use caution.
  • Limited Support
    Being a native Windows tool, it primarily supports Windows environments and lacks the cross-platform capabilities of some alternatives.
  • Learning Curve
    It has a steep learning curve for advanced features, requiring users to invest time in understanding its full capabilities.

Overall verdict

  • RoboCopy is generally considered a good and reliable tool for file copying and backup purposes, especially in professional and enterprise environments where data integrity and efficiency are critical. Its advanced capabilities make it a preferred choice for users who require more control over their file transfer processes.

Why this product is good

  • RoboCopy, which stands for Robust File Copy, is highly regarded due to its robustness and advanced features that extend beyond what the standard Windows copy command offers. It supports file mirroring, can resume failed copies, and recognizes NTFS attributes and properties, making it ideal for large data transfer tasks. Furthermore, RoboCopy can handle network interruptions effectively and offers extensive options for logging operations, making it suitable for administrators and power users who need to perform complex file transfer tasks with precision and reliability.

Recommended for

    RoboCopy is recommended for IT professionals, system administrators, and power users who need to perform complex file copy operations, including backing up data, file archiving, and synchronizing directories across different locations. It is particularly useful in environments where robust performance and detailed control over the copy process are necessary.
